Decimal Place Value: Hundreds to Ten Thousandths (2024)

The value of a digit based on its position or place in a number is known as its place value.

Consider the number 5,134.4323. The place value names of different digits in the number are shown in the figure below.

Here 4 is in ones place; 3 is in tens place; 1 is in hundreds place; 5 is in thousands place; 4 is in tenths place; 3 is in hundredths place; 2 is in thousandths place; and 3 is in ten thousandths place.

Rules for Decimal place values

The first digit to the left of decimal point is in the ones place.

The second digit to the left of decimal point is in the tens place.

The third digit to the left of decimal point is in the hundreds place and so on.

The first digit to the right of decimal point is in the tenths place.

The second digit to the right of decimal point is in the hundredths place.

The third digit to the right of decimal point is in the thousandths place.

The fourth digit to the right of decimal point is in the ten thousandths place and so on.

The concept of place value is integral to understanding how numbers are constructed and organized. In the decimal system, each digit's position determines its value within a number. Let's break down the example of 5,134.4323 to elaborate on this:

  • The digit 4 is in the ones place, signifying a value of 4.
  • The digit 3 is in the tens place, indicating a value of 30.
  • The digit 1 is in the hundreds place, representing a value of 100.
  • The digit 5 is in the thousands place, denoting a value of 5,000.
  • Moving to the right of the decimal point:
  • The digit 4 is in the tenths place, representing 0.4.
  • The digit 3 is in the hundredths place, indicating 0.03.
  • The digit 2 is in the thousandths place, signifying 0.002.
  • Finally, the digit 3 is in the ten-thousandths place, representing 0.0003.

The rules governing decimal place values are systematic and structured:

  • The first digit to the left of the decimal point holds the ones place.
  • The second digit to the left signifies the tens place.
  • Moving leftward, each subsequent digit represents higher place values by a factor of 10.
  • On the right side of the decimal point:
  • The first digit signifies tenths.
  • The second digit represents hundredths.
  • Further right, each subsequent digit signifies smaller fractional values by a factor of 10.
